We are seeking a highly organized and experienced Senior Aircraft Maintenance Planner to join our team. The ideal candidate will be familiar with FAA Part 121 (Air Carriers) and FAA Part 145 (Repair Stations) regulations, as well as commercial maintenance plans, and demonstrate excellent planning, coordination, and communication skills. This role involves managing both scheduled and unscheduled maintenance requirements.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and/or maintain maintenance schedules for the fleet in compliance with FAA Part 121 and FAA Part 145 regulations
  • Coordinate with Program Operations Manager, Modification Operations Manager, Engineering, Logistics, and Procurement to ensure efficient planning and execution of all maintenance activities
  • Determine requirements for scheduled and unscheduled maintenance activities, ensuring compliance with all regulatory and safety standards
  • Utilize maintenance tracking software to monitor aircraft status and schedule necessary maintenance actions
  • Prepare and distribute work orders and maintenance packages to appropriate teams
  • Ensure availability of required parts, tools, and equipment for maintenance tasks
  • Review and analyze aircraft data to optimize maintenance planning
  • Manage and update maintenance records in accordance with FAA regulations
  • Monitor and report on maintenance progress to ensure timely completion and compliance
  • Coordinate with third-party maintenance providers as needed
  • Assist in developing and maintaining budgetary and logistical plans for aircraft maintenance
  • Develop plans to recover from operational disruptions that conflict with scheduled maintenance
